South Korea's Financial Services Commission will allow brokerages to offer payment gateway services, making it easier for them to cooperate with foreign payment service providers, Yonhap News Agency reported Aug. 9, citing a statement from the regulator.
A payment gateway is an online payment solution that processes credit card payments for online and offline retailers.
Existing South Korean laws prohibit brokerages from offering a payment gateway service. Once the relevant laws are revised, brokerages would be able to work with foreign payment service providers, particularly with China's mobile payment service platforms, the regulator said.
